What is the difference between pursuing a BSc Nursing course from state-level nursing colleges and central level Nursing colleges?

    The difference between pursuing a BSc Nursing course from state-level nursing colleges and central-level nursing colleges in India can vary in several aspects:

    Particulars

    Details

    Affiliation and Accreditation

    Central-level nursing colleges are often affiliated with prestigious institutions or universities of national importance, such as AIIMS or PGIMER. These institutions typically have a high level of accreditation and recognition, which can enhance the value of the degree. State-level nursing colleges, on the other hand, may vary in terms of affiliation and accreditation, depending on the state and the institution.

    Quality of Education

    Central-level nursing colleges often have state-of-the-art facilities, experienced faculty members, and well-structured academic programs. 

    State-level nursing colleges may vary in terms of infrastructure, faculty expertise, and resources available for education and research.

    Competitiveness of Admission

    Admission to central-level nursing colleges, especially AIIMS, PGIMER, or JIPMER, can be highly competitive. 

    State-level nursing colleges may have comparatively less competition for admission, although admission criteria may still vary depending on the institution and state policies.

    Fees and Affordability

    Central-level nursing colleges often have higher tuition fees compared to state-level nursing colleges. However, they may also offer scholarships, financial aid, or subsidized education to eligible students. 

    State-level nursing colleges may have relatively lower tuition fees, making them more affordable for students from diverse socioeconomic backgrounds.
